Pairing Strategies for a Polished Look

While Baltar is a star on its own, pairing it correctly is key to maintaining readability and balance. You do not want to overwhelm your audience with too much heavy text. In our branding refresh, we paired Baltar with a clean, light sans serif font for body copy. This combination allowed the heavy headings to pop while keeping the instructions easy to read.

For brands that want a softer approach, pairing Baltar with an elegant serif font can create a sophisticated contrast. Imagine a high-end beauty brand where the product name is in Baltar, but the ingredient list is in a delicate serif. Alternatively, if you run a crafty, handmade business, combining it with a script font or handwritten font adds a personal touch. The rigid structure of Baltar balances out the fluidity of a script, creating a dynamic visual rhythm.

This flexibility makes it a valuable addition to any font library. Whether you are doing editorial design for a blog post or web design for an online shop, having a font that bridges the gap between modern and quirky is essential. Just ensure that your secondary font does not compete with Baltar for attention. Let the heavy weights lead the way and let the supporting text do the talking.

Practical Tips for Implementation and Licensing

Before downloading Baltar to start redesigning your materials, it is important to check the specific file formats and included styles. Most high-quality commercial font packs come with multiple weights, alternate characters, and ligatures that add extra flair. Always verify the licensing terms, especially if you plan to use the font on merchandise, client work, or digital downloads. Since this is listed under Freebies, it is likely available for commercial use, but double-checking ensures you stay compliant.

When applying Baltar to small labels or mobile thumbnails, keep spacing in mind. Because the letters are so thick, they can sometimes merge if placed too close together. Leave enough breathing room around the text to maintain clarity. This attention to detail is what separates amateur designs from professional branding. If you are unsure about legibility, test your design on a phone screen before printing thousands of boxes.
